Yinon Mualem, Breath (Tinshemi) (Magda Music, 2011)
ALL TRACKS FCC CLEAN Reviewed by Abu Ramses
Yinon Mualem was born in Israel to parents of Iraqi origin. A composer and percussionist (darbuka, def, bendir, Iranian zarb, kanjira -south Indian tambourine- and Gatham -clay pot). In 1998 he began playing the oud and went to study music in Istanbul, where he still lives. He has produced 5 albums of his own compositions, collaborated with prominent Turkish musicians, performed for the Turkish prime minister and as a soloist with the Tekfen Istanbul Philharmonic Orchestra, & initiated collaborations between Israeli & Turkish musicians. On the album: Sinan Cem Eroglu (saz, fretless & acoustic guitar, kaval, kopuz); Cenk Erdogan (keyboards, double bass, guitars); Yinon Mualem (vocals, percussion, kalimba); Sumru Agiryürüyen (vocals); Selim Koytak (oud); Hakan Gürbüz (electric bass); Serdar Pazarcioglu (violin); Alper Kiliç (double bass); Dilek Mualem (vocals); Cemil Tatllipinar (electric bass); Vincent Couprie (tabla); Jan Rast Mualem (vocals)
Tracks
I like 1, 2, 8, 9, 10
1. Breath (For Dilek) – slow, kaval (flute) intro, electric guitar backup, Hebrew vocal - 5:17
2. Abu (Father) – Up-tempo, flamenco-klezmer instrumental mashup - 3:21
3. Lonely– Mid-tempo instrumental; flute, oud, guitar, nice violin solo- 3:15
4. Ana Behasdeha (I’m at your mercy) – mid-beat, flamenco guitar intro, then violin, Hebrew vocal by Yinon - 5:09
5. The Sound Of Rhythm – Up-tempo, mainly violin solo, imitates a wailing clarinet; slows at 4:25 to feature percussion & kalimba until reprise - 6:58
6. On The Mountain – Intro Saz and kaval, then droning chorus in back, strings join in towards end - 4:03
7. Alma Ve Lama (A Maiden and why) – guitar & kaval intro, downbeat vocal features vocal by Yinon + female vocal backup with guitar and nay - 4:02
8. Rast Taksim on Oud – mid-tempo oud solo. Rast is a mode, like a major scale. Short but beautiful! - 1:26
9. Rast – All instrumental Oud is featured with flute, guitar, and percussion -3:16
10. Longa Oriental – Loose interpretation of the Longa, an upbeat Middle Eastern instrumental form. Mixed with some blues & flamenco elements - 3:47
11. Small Rast – Slow, baby crying & kalimba with background instruments - 3:29
